What companies run services between Sainte-Julie, QC, Canada and Montreal, QC, Canada?

Exo operates a bus from Terminus Sainte-Julie - Quai 4 to Terminus Longueuil Porte C20 hourly. Tickets cost $4–6 and the journey takes 25 min. STC also services this route 3 times a day.
